About

Soedarsono Soedarsono is a scholar working on Infectious Diseases, Epidemiology and Surgery. According to data from OpenAlex, Soedarsono Soedarsono has authored 142 papers receiving a total of 612 indexed citations (citations by other indexed papers that have themselves been cited), including 68 papers in Infectious Diseases, 33 papers in Epidemiology and 15 papers in Surgery. Recurrent topics in Soedarsono Soedarsono's work include Tuberculosis Research and Epidemiology (56 papers), Public Health and Nutrition (14 papers) and Mycobacterium research and diagnosis (14 papers). Soedarsono Soedarsono is often cited by papers focused on Tuberculosis Research and Epidemiology (56 papers), Public Health and Nutrition (14 papers) and Mycobacterium research and diagnosis (14 papers). Soedarsono Soedarsono collaborates with scholars based in Indonesia, Japan and South Korea. Soedarsono Soedarsono's co-authors include Ni Made Mertaniasih, RuAngelie Edrada‐Ebel, Peter Proksch, Rob W. M. van Soest, Ludger Witte, Andreas Kunzmann, Dian Handayani, Victor Wray, Rika Yuliwulandari and Jusak Nugraha and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Science Advances.
